This is 15 miles from my place. VDOT is replacing the bridge here and the recent monsoons we've had the last three days sure caused some flooding problems. Construction company had the crane parked on a temporary bridge and the sudden flood washed out the bridge and took the crane, too. All that debris and bottleneck has caused the flooding upstream to be even worse. How much does a crane like that cost? LINK

VDOT brought in a big crane today and finally pulled that other crane out of the river. Now the authorities are trying to figure out who to blame and who is responsible. Glad I don't live downstream from the sewer line that got busted. Sure messed up some prime small mouth fishing water... LINK
